About M-Craft Builders

Engineering access to the structures that keep trade moving

M-Craft Builders delivers specialized rope access engineering for the inspection, maintenance, repair, refurbishment, and emergency support of port equipment and marine infrastructure across East Africa.

We work on ship-to-shore cranes, rail and rubber-tyred gantries, mobile harbour cranes, quay walls, jetties, and offshore facilities — using IRATA-certified methodologies and ISO, OSHA, and DOSH-aligned safety systems to reach what other access methods cannot, without stopping operations.

Our technicians combine rope access discipline with drones, thermal imaging, and digital inspection tools to give asset owners a clearer, faster picture of structural condition — and a faster route to repair.

Why Rope Access

A faster, safer way onto the structure

Compared with scaffolding, cranes, and elevated work platforms, rope access gets qualified technicians to the work face with less setup, less disruption, and a tighter safety envelope.

Conventional Access

Scaffolding & MEWPs

Mobilization timeDays to weeks
Operational disruptionHigh footprint
Reach into confined spacesOften limited
Cost per projectHigher, equipment-heavy
Environmental impactGreater material use
M-Craft Method

Rope Access

Mobilization timeHours
Operational disruptionMinimal footprint
Reach into confined spacesFull access
Cost per projectLower, lean crews
Environmental impactLow disturbance
